/**
 * Unit tests for cloud/src/handlers/embeddings.js
 *
 * Tests cover:
 *  - CORS OPTIONS β†’ 200 with CORS headers
 *  - Auth: missing Bearer β†’ 401
 *  - Auth: invalid key format β†’ 401
 *  - Auth: valid new-format key but wrong key value β†’ 401
 *  - Body validation: missing model β†’ 400, missing input β†’ 400
 *  - Invalid model format β†’ 400
 *  - Happy path β†’ delegates to handleEmbeddingsCore and returns response
 *  - Rate-limited provider β†’ 503 with Retry-After
 *  - No credentials β†’ 400
 *
 * Strategy: mock all external dependencies (D1 storage, handleEmbeddingsCore, apiKey utils)
 * so tests run without Cloudflare Workers runtime.
 */
